Daniel T. Sciarra is a scholar working on Education, Social Psychology and Clinical Psychology. According to data from OpenAlex, Daniel T. Sciarra has authored 23 papers receiving a total of 459 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 11 papers in Education, 6 papers in Social Psychology and 6 papers in Clinical Psychology. Recurrent topics in Daniel T. Sciarra's work include Parental Involvement in Education (10 papers), Counseling Practices and Supervision (6 papers) and Early Childhood Education and Development (6 papers). Daniel T. Sciarra is often cited by papers focused on Parental Involvement in Education (10 papers), Counseling Practices and Supervision (6 papers) and Early Childhood Education and Development (6 papers). Daniel T. Sciarra collaborates with scholars based in United States. Daniel T. Sciarra's co-authors include George V. Gushue, Melissa L. Whitson, Joseph G. Ponterotto, Joseph G. Ponterotto, Madonna G. Constantine, Tai Chang and Daniel Fu Keung Wong and has published in prestigious journals such as JAMA, Neurology and Qualitative Health Research.
